An exceptional opportunity has become available to join Light Regional Council’s Development Services Team. The role is based in Freeling, located only approximately an hour north of Adelaide’s CBD with great connectors such as the Northern Expressway and Gawler Bypass, home to a diverse range of development and residential growth opportunities.
As the Coordinator - Building Surveyor, the role is responsible to undertake assessments of development applications and required inspections during construction, supporting Council’s Building Fire Safety Committee and for providing sound technical and procedural advice regarding development matters to the organisation and broader community. You will also lead a small, dynamic team of professional staff responsible for administering Council’s statutory obligations under the Planning, Development and Infrastructure Act and the National Construction Code.
Council offers experience in a rural area featuring a portion of the internationally renowned Barossa Valley, iconic historic townships and settlements and the Roseworthy Township Expansion, providing a diversity of development assessment opportunities.
